Avatar f tn Ambien absolutely can cause memory loss, more commonly short-term issues, but also some people have reported problems with their long term memory as well. The good news is...if other causes have been ruled out, and Ambien seems to be the culprit, the memory issues will resolve most times after the Ambien is safely tapered.

Avatar n tn There is a condition called Benign Fasciculations, in which spontaneous fasciculations occur and some people may have a widespread or relatively focal presence of fasciculations accompanied by cramps. On long term studies of these patients, it is found that this is a truly benign condition and does not confer a risk for motor neuron disease.
